The blues had never been absent in Lucky Millinder's brand of jazz, but toward the end of his recording career, the R&B flavor of his records became much more pronounced. This compilation -- mostly of vocal numbers, with a few instrumentals thrown in -- assembles 29 such tracks from the late 1940s through the mid-'50s, employing an assortment of featured singers. Occasionally Millinder even landed an R&B hit with these kind of sides, and there are a few chart items on this collection, including "Little Girl Cry," "D Natural Blues," "I'll Never Be Free," "Oh Babe!," and "I'm Just Waiting for You."
